Output 591dfd408818217f87fba2542e7a538963f7a3607f4e91b6383a12a21359cdc2:13

value
43887080
script pubkey
OP_0 OP_PUSHBYTES_20 e26eaf50927f471bec71a1e4bca178782ad930bf
address
ltc1qufh275yj0ar3hmr358jtegtc0q4djv9lgvwxgu
transaction
591dfd408818217f87fba2542e7a538963f7a3607f4e91b6383a12a21359cdc2
spent
true